Cum se creează un gateway de plată? Cost, beneficii, cazuri de utilizare, provocări, oportunități

Publicat: 2023-01-31

Un raport publicat de Deloitte în martie 2022 a estimat că valoarea totală a tranzacțiilor la nivel mondial a plăților digitale este de așteptat să ajungă la 11,3 trilioane de dolari până în anul 2026, crescând cu un CAGR de 13%. Prin crearea unui gateway de plată, antreprenorii pot profita de oportunitatea de a face parte din această schimbare monumentală. Sistemul de plată online, care constă din mai multe părți interesate cheie, cum ar fi comerciantul și consumatorul, se dovedește a fi coloana vertebrală a lumii globalizate.

Devenind parte a ecosistemului de plăți online, startup-urile și întreprinderile pot beneficia de această digitalizare în creștere a plăților. Un sistem de plată extrem de important în acest sistem de plăți digital aproape impecabil, gateway-urile de plată sunt terminale digitale de puncte de vânzare (POS) care servesc mai multe funcții vitale care facilitează ecosistemul de plăți digitale. Înainte de a ne aprofunda în construirea unui gateway de plată, să înțelegem mai întâi cum funcționează gateway-urile de plată.

Discuss your requirements with our experts

Ce este o poartă de plată și cum funcționează?

How payment gateways work

Când intrăm într-un magazin fizic, finalizarea unei tranzacții (fără numerar) implică trecerea unui card pe terminalul POS, care captează informațiile cardului nostru în timp ce le partajează părților relevante pentru autorizare și finalizarea tranzacției.

Când replicăm acest lucru pe o vitrină digitală, gateway-ul de plată acționează ca terminal POS care captează informațiile despre cardul consumatorului. Cu toate acestea, alte funcții vitale au loc simultan. Să examinăm într-un proces pas cu pas modul în care au loc tranzacțiile digitale.

Pasul 1: După ce consumatorul adaugă produsul (sau serviciul) în coșul său de cumpărături și trece la finalizarea comenzii, acesta este apoi dus la poarta de plată fie pe serverul comerciantului, fie pe servere terțe (diferența este explicată mai jos în articol) . Consumatorul selectează modalitatea de plată preferată (luând ca exemplu un card de credit). După ce a introdus detaliile cardului, consumatorul face clic pe ceva de genul „efectuați plata”.

Pasul 2: Odată ce consumatorul trimite detaliile cardului, gateway-ul de plată etichetează mai întâi tranzacția ca card-not-prezent (CNP) și criptează și securizează informațiile care urmează să fie transmise mai multor părți. Simultan, gateway-ul de plată verifică și detaliile cardului și autentifică cardul.

Pasul 3: Datele criptate sunt trimise procesatorului de plăți. Procesorul de plăți este o tehnologie care comunică cu băncile pentru a deconta plata.

Pasul 4: Procesatorul de plăți comunică cu banca achizitoare (banca comerciantului) și banca emitentă (banca clientului), care evaluează tranzacția.

Pasul 5: Banca emitentă și rețeaua de carduri corespunzătoare (Visa sau Mastercard, în cele mai multe cazuri) aprobă sau refuză tranzacția. Această aprobare sau refuz este comunicată procesatorului de plăți, care trimite starea către gateway-ul de plată.

Pasul 6: Gateway-ul de plată comunică starea tranzacției către site-ul comerciantului, care este apoi afișat pe ecran consumatorului. Și aici se încheie tranzacția.

Și toate acestea se întâmplă în trei secunde!

Cum se creează un gateway de plată?

O imagine instantanee a procesului de dezvoltare a unui gateway de plată, să examinăm într-un ghid pas cu pas cum să abordăm dezvoltarea unui gateway de plată personalizat.

  • Cercetare și idee: înainte de a începe să vă dezvoltați gateway-ul de plată, ar trebui mai întâi să vă aflați obiectivul de afaceri pe care doriți să-l îndepliniți cu gateway-ul de plată. De asemenea, ar trebui să vă definiți publicul țintă și să efectuați o diligență amănunțită înainte de a crea poarta de acces. Odată ce acest lucru este finalizat, puteți trece la construirea produsului.
  • Dezvoltați infrastructura: Aceasta include construirea sistemelor și rețelelor necesare pentru a procesa, autoriza și deconta în siguranță plățile. Acestea sunt piulițele și șuruburile principale ale gateway-ului dvs. de plată și ar trebui dezvoltate de o companie reputată de dezvoltare a software-ului gateway-ului de plată precum Appinventiv.
  • Implementați măsuri de detectare a fraudei: după cum sa menționat deja, detectarea fraudei este ceva la care se vor aștepta utilizatorii gateway-ului dvs. de plată. Deci implementarea acestui mecanism este la fel de crucială ca și crearea gateway-ului în sine. Implementați măsuri pentru detectarea și prevenirea tranzacțiilor frauduloase.
  • Obțineți licențe și certificări: Crearea unui gateway de plată implică multă conformitate, așa cum sa discutat mai sus. Deci, înainte de a vă lansa produsul pe piață, va trebui să obțineți toate certificatele de conformitate necesare, pe care le puteți obține cu ajutorul unei companii de servicii de dezvoltare a gateway-ului de plată.
  • Integrați cu rețeaua de procesare a plăților: gateway-ul dvs. va trebui să comunice cu rețeaua de procesare a plăților pentru a autoriza și deconta tranzacțiile.
  • Testați și lansați gateway-ul de plată: testați-vă cu atenție gateway-ul pentru a vă asigura că funcționează corect și în siguranță înainte de a-l lansa în public.

Când vă creați gateway-ul de plată, acesta poate fi construit pe diferite limbaje de programare, cum ar fi PHP, Java, Ruby on Rails, Python și .NET, în funcție de cerințele gateway-ului și de expertiza dezvoltatorului gateway-ului de plată. Ca regulă generală, totuși, dacă construiți un site web sau o aplicație web, PHP sau Ruby on Rails ar putea fi o alegere bună. Java sau Swift ar putea fi o alternativă mai potrivită pentru o aplicație mobilă.

Programming languages that developers prefer for creating payment gateways

Cum poate beneficia afacerea dvs. crearea unui gateway de plată

Tranzacțiile digitale sunt sinonime cu lumea globalizată. Prin crearea unui gateway de plată, întreprinderile și startup-urile pot profita de avantajele dezvoltării gateway-ului de plată, dintre care unele sunt enumerate mai jos.

  • Cost unic de dezvoltare: în timp ce utilizați gateway-uri de plată terță parte, cum ar fi PayPal și Stripe, plătiți o taxă pentru fiecare tranzacție, care poate acumula o sumă mare în mii de tranzacții. În timp ce, cu gateway-ul de plată personalizat, investești în construirea unui gateway de plată o dată și nu trebuie să plătești niciodată un ban pentru serviciul de gateway de plată.
  • Economisiți până la 3% la fiecare tranzacție: așa cum am menționat mai sus, cu gateway-ul dvs. de plată personalizat, nu trebuie să plătiți taxa de gateway pe care o ați face de obicei. Aceasta înseamnă că veți economisi până la 3% la fiecare tranzacție.
  • Gestionare simplă a rambursărilor și a interogărilor: un lucru cu care companiile au nevoie de ajutor atunci când folosesc gateway-uri de plată terță parte este procesarea rambursărilor, deoarece timpul de soluționare a cererii este întârziat atunci când sunt implicate rambursări. Dar, cu gateway-ul dvs. de plată, puteți urmări rambursările și puteți obține actualizări în timp real despre același lucru.
  • Incursiunea dvs. în afacerea de colectare a plăților: cu dezvoltarea gateway-ului dvs. de plată personalizat, nu numai că economisiți bani la taxă, dar puteți genera și venituri pasive, permițând altor comercianți să vă folosească gateway-ul de plată. Puteți taxa comercianții cu până la 2-3% pentru fiecare tranzacție, permițându-i să utilizeze poarta dvs. de plată.

Explore our financial software development services

Cu toate acestea, industria plăților digitale este plină de provocări deosebite adânc înrădăcinate care se dovedesc a fi un blocaj în adoptarea în masă a unor astfel de sisteme.

Soluții pentru cea mai mare provocare a creării unui gateway de plată – Securitate

Fund reports by payment method

Comisia Federală de Comerț a Guvernului Statelor Unite, în raportul său publicat în februarie 2022, a remarcat că majoritatea fraudelor raportate în Statele Unite în 2021 au implicat tranzacții digitale. Graficul de mai sus arată că numerarul, cecul și ordinele de plată au reprezentat un procent minuscul de fraudă raportată în 2021.

Prevalența unor astfel de fraude și malpraxisuri evidențiază faptul că peisajul plăților digitale este complicat și necesită măsuri de securitate cuprinzătoare pentru a proteja datele consumatorilor și ale comercianților.

De aceea, guvernele din întreaga lume au impus gateway-uri de plată cu măsuri de securitate robuste. Una dintre aceste măsuri este „Standardul de securitate a datelor din industria cardurilor de plată”, cunoscut sub numele de „PCI DSS”. Pentru a îndeplini standardele de securitate necesare, fiecare furnizor de gateway de plată trebuie să respecte cerințele de securitate a datelor PCI.

PCI Security Standards Council este agenția nodală care verifică această conformitate și, ca efect, menține tranzacțiile noastre digitale în siguranță pe platforme, dispozitive și interfețe.

O altă măsură de securitate care ne protejează datele este „3-D Secure”. Referindu-se la protocolul securizat cu trei domenii, 3DS adaugă un nivel suplimentar de securitate cu autentificare cu doi factori pentru fiecare tranzacție. Servicii precum Visa și Mastercard folosesc deja 3DS în majoritatea tranzacțiilor, iar parolele unice (OTP) pe care le primim pe numerele noastre de mobil de fiecare dată când facem o achiziție online este un exemplu viu de 3DS în joc. (Citiți și alte modalități de a securiza datele utilizatorului cu Multifactor Authentication System)

În circulara sa din iulie 2022, Reserve Bank of India a restricționat furnizorii de plăți din toată țara să păstreze datele cardului clienților, cunoscute în mod obișnuit ca date Card-on-File. Circulara a însemnat că toate detaliile cardului vor fi tokenizate, iar detaliile efective ale cardului stocate cu entitățile (cu excepția emitenților de carduri și a rețelelor de carduri) vor fi eliminate. Făcând acest lucru, India a devenit cel mai recent exemplu de tokenizare care se întâmplă în peisajul plăților digitale.

Tokenizarea se referă la înlocuirea detaliilor cardului cu token-uri pentru a proteja clientul de activități frauduloase sau încălcări ale datelor. Lumea occidentală, și anume piețele americane și europene, au adoptat deja tokenizarea pe scară largă, în special pe blockchain.

Tipuri de gateway-uri de plată

Pe baza poziționării gateway-urilor de plată, acestea pot fi clasificate în trei categorii care sunt explicate mai jos.

  • Gateway-uri găzduite: gateway- urile de plată găzduite sunt atunci când un client este redirecționat către site-ul web de procesare a plăților departe de site-ul comerciantului. Acest gateway găzduit este locul unde va avea loc tranzacția. Gateway-urile găzduite sunt potrivite pentru comercianții care nu au resursele necesare pentru a îndeplini standardele de securitate necesare pentru a găzdui gateway-ul de plată pe serverul lor. Dar acest lucru are ca rezultat și comerciantul să aibă puțin control asupra experienței de plată a consumatorului. În plus, redirecționează consumatorul de pe site-ul web al comerciantului, adăugând timpul necesar pentru finalizarea tranzacției. Dar aceste sacrificii sunt necesare pentru a securiza tranzacția și datele consumatorilor.
  • Gateway-uri de plată găzduite automat : gateway -urile de plată găzduite automat sunt plasate pe serverele comercianților, dar trimit informațiile către o adresă URL a gateway-ului de plată terță parte pentru procesare și autentificare. Acest lucru oferă comerciantului mai mult control asupra experienței de plată a clientului.
  • Gateway-uri de plată găzduite de API : gateway -urile de plată găzduite de API sunt cele mai căutate de comercianții de toate dimensiunile, deoarece oferă comerciantului control complet asupra experienței de cumpărare și plată. Dar acest lucru necesită ca comercianții să respecte PCI DSS, deoarece serverele lor vor stoca informațiile de plată ale fiecărui client.

Funcțiile pe care le-ați dori în gateway-ul dvs. de plată și cât va costa?

Un gateway de plată trebuie să fie rapid, eficient și suficient de sigur pentru a efectua sute de mii de tranzacții. Construirea unui gateway de plată sau a unui MVP al acestuia vă va costa între 150.000 USD și 250.000 USD. Dar această gamă este de a dezvolta o poartă primară. Costurile de dezvoltare a gateway-ului de plată vor crește pentru a crea cea preferată și utilizată de mase.

Există numeroase funcții ale gateway-ului de plată pe care ați dori să le discutați cu o companie de servicii de dezvoltare a gateway-ului de plată, care sunt enumerate mai jos.

Features that’ll set your payment gateway apart

  • Metode de plată: Au trecut vremurile în care cardurile de credit și de debit erau singurele moduri de plată digitală disponibile. Odată cu creșterea portofelelor mobile și a altor metode de plată digitale, clienții se așteaptă ca comercianții să ofere majoritatea, dacă nu toate, dintre aceste metode de plată. Prin urmare, în timp ce dezvoltați o poartă de plată sau o aplicație pentru portofel mobil, asigurați-vă că poate accepta majoritatea metodelor de plată digitale.
  • Stabilitate: gateway-urile de plată trebuie să funcționeze 24 de ore din 365 de zile și, prin urmare, orice perioadă de nefuncționare este privită cu dispreț. În timp ce vă dezvoltați gateway-ul de plată, asigurați-vă că aplicația este stabilă și poate fi scalată rapid pentru a face față creșterii în utilizare. O lucrare publicată de Biroul Asiatic de Finanțe și Cercetare Economică în mai 2022 a constatat că „plata prin PayPal scade cu aproximativ 10% în timpul întreruperilor PayPal”, ceea ce se traduce printr-o pierdere monumentală de venituri.
  • Tranzacții în timp real: din ce în ce mai mult, comercianții și antreprenorii caută opțiuni care să ofere soluționarea daunelor în timp real. În timp ce vă dezvoltați gateway-ul de plată, încercați să găsiți cea mai bună abordare pentru a oferi plăți în timp real fără a compromite securitatea.
  • UI/UX ușor de utilizat: în timp ce vă dezvoltați gateway-ul de plată, asigurați-vă că navigarea este ușor de utilizat și accesibilă de către toți consumatorii anticipați.
  • Mecanism de detectare a fraudei: o caracteristică extrem de importantă, sistemele de detectare a fraudei utilizează o combinație de sisteme bazate pe reguli, algoritmi de învățare automată și analiză comportamentală pentru a identifica modele și anomalii care indică frauda. În general, sistemele de detectare a fraudelor din gateway-urile de plată sunt concepute pentru a proteja comercianții și consumatorii de pierderi financiare și pentru a proteja integritatea ecosistemului de plăți.
  • Soluție scalabilă: Cumpărăturile online nu sunt liniare, iar comercianții sunt adesea martori la creșteri ale tranzacțiilor în anumite ocazii, cum ar fi Black Friday. Prin urmare, gateway-urile de plată ar trebui să fie construite ținând cont de aceste vârfuri și ar trebui să se poată extinde pe măsură ce este necesar.
  • Suport pentru mai multe valute: tranzacțiile digitale nu sunt limitate de zone geografice; prin urmare, consumatorii din mai multe țări ar putea folosi gateway-ul dvs. de plată. De aceea, ar trebui să vă uitați la dezvoltarea gateway-ului de plată în mai multe valute pentru a face gateway-ul cât mai incluziv posibil.

Cum vă poate ajuta Appinventiv în demersul dvs. de a crea o poartă de plată?

O tehnologie complicată, cum ar fi un gateway de plată, necesită expertiză tehnică și business intelligence pentru a oferi cel mai bun produs. La Appinventiv, în calitate de companie lider în dezvoltare de software FinTech, cu aproape un deceniu de experiență, am ajutat mii de clienți să-și deblocheze potențialul digital.

De la construirea unei aplicații de plată P2P până la integrarea unui gateway de plată, echipa noastră are cunoștințele tehnice și stăpânirea conceptelor care vă pot permite să vă duceți afacerea la următorul nivel. Dacă sunteți interesat să creați un gateway de plată, echipa noastră va fi bucuroasă să vă asiste cu orice întrebări. Luați legătura astăzi.

Întrebări frecvente

Î. Cum se construiește o poartă de plată?

A. Când construiți un gateway de plată, primul pas este să vă concentrați asupra obiectivelor de afaceri. Apoi, după ce ați creat un plan brut și ați selectat o agenție de dezvoltare, discutați despre caracteristicile și suplimentele pe care le doriți. De asemenea, va trebui să aveți grijă de conformitate și securitate, iar după testare și depanare atentă, puteți începe să acceptați plăți de la clienții dvs.

Î. Cât costă construirea unui gateway de plată?

A. Costul mediu pentru obținerea unui MVP pentru gateway de plată este în intervalul 150.000 USD-250.000 USD. Cu toate acestea, cu funcții și capabilități avansate, costul va crește.

Î. Cât timp durează construirea unui gateway de plată?

R. În medie, construirea unui gateway de plată poate dura de la câteva săptămâni la câteva luni, în funcție de mai mulți factori. Cu toate acestea, unele sisteme mai complexe pot dura mai mult pentru a se dezvolta.